Project Manager

  • Responsibilities
  • Lead end-to-end systems analysis and design activities, including requirements gathering, process modelling, and solution architecture for new and existing systems.
  • Collaborate with business units to understand operational needs and translate them into clear, detailed functional and technical specifications.
  • Oversee system integration efforts, ensuring seamless interoperability between internal systems and external government platforms such as Singpass, Corppass, and GovTech services.
  • Manage and coordinate user acceptance testing (UAT), ensuring that delivered solutions meet business requirements and quality standards.
  • Provide technical guidance and mentorship to project team members.
  • Monitor system performance, identify areas for improvement, and drive initiatives to enhance system reliability, security, and scalability.
  • Prepare and maintain comprehensive documentation including business requirements documents (BRDs), functional specifications, system design documents, and test plans.
  • Manage relationships with external vendors and system integrators, ensuring deliverables are met on time, within scope, and within budget.
  • Stay current with emerging technologies and industry best practices and proactively identify opportunities to apply them within HDB's context.
